Job Description

ERSG is seeking experienced Electrical Inspectors to join a leading renewable energy owner/developer in the wind energy sector. This is a high-impact opportunity to work on large-scale wind projects and be part of the growing clean energy transition in the United States.

We are hiring immediately for contract roles based in Oklahoma and Washington State. Ideal candidates will have prior experience in electrical inspection for utility-scale renewable energy projects and a solid understanding of electrical systems in wind power or substations.

Position Title : Electrical Inspector

Location: Oklahoma or Washington State

Job Type: W-2 Contract through ERSG

Start Date: As Soon As Possible

Compensation and Perks:

  • $50 hourly + Overtime Pay
  • $178/day Per Diem
  • Company-provided truck and fuel card
  • $500 mobilization bonus
  • 50-70 hours per week expected

Benefits Include:

  •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ance
  • Paid Time Off and Holiday Pay
  • 401(k) with company match
  • Long-term assignment potential with industry-leading client

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form on-site electrical inspections at a utility-scale wind construction project
  • Ensure all work complies with NEC, local codes, and safety regulations
  • Identify and report non-conformities, defects, and safety concerns
  • Maintain detailed inspection records and contribute to progress reporting
  • Coordinate with construction teams to support project milestones

Qualifications:

  • Proven experience as an electrical inspector on utility-scale wind or renewable energy projects
  • In-depth knowledge of electrical systems, power distribution, and wind farm infrastructure
  • Strong understanding of code compliance, safety practices, and QA/QC processes
  • Ability to work independently on large construction sites and communicate effectively with contractors and engineers
